首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

你如何从日期时间中减去?

从日期时间中减去可以通过编程语言中的日期时间库来实现。以下是一些常见编程语言中的日期时间减法操作:

  1. Python
代码语言:python
代码运行次数:0
复制
from datetime import datetime, timedelta

# 定义日期时间对象
dt1 = datetime(2022, 1, 1)
dt2 = datetime(2021, 12, 31)

# 计算日期时间差
delta = dt1 - dt2

# 输出结果
print(delta)
  1. Java
代码语言:java
复制
import java.time.LocalDateTime;
import java.time.Duration;

public class Main {
    public static void main(String[] args) {
        // 定义日期时间对象
        LocalDateTime dt1 = LocalDateTime.of(2022, 1, 1, 0, 0, 0);
        LocalDateTime dt2 = LocalDateTime.of(2021, 12, 31, 0, 0, 0);

        // 计算日期时间差
        Duration duration = Duration.between(dt2, dt1);

        // 输出结果
        System.out.println(duration);
    }
}
  1. JavaScript
代码语言:javascript
复制
// 定义日期时间对象
let dt1 = new Date(2022, 0, 1);
let dt2 = new Date(2021, 11, 31);

// 计算日期时间差
let delta = dt1 - dt2;

// 输出结果
console.log(delta);
  1. C#
代码语言:csharp
复制
using System;

class Program {
    static void Main() {
        // 定义日期时间对象
        DateTime dt1 = new DateTime(2022, 1, 1);
        DateTime dt2 = new DateTime(2021, 12, 31);

        // 计算日期时间差
        TimeSpan delta = dt1 - dt2;

        // 输出结果
        Console.WriteLine(delta);
    }
}

在这些示例中,我们分别使用了Python、Java、JavaScript和C#编程语言中的日期时间库来计算日期时间差。这些库提供了丰富的功能,可以方便地处理日期时间相关的操作。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券